First off, let's understand what an unattended weighbridge is. It's a type of weighing system that can operate without constant human supervision. These weighbridges are super handy for industries like logistics, mining, and agriculture, where large vehicles need to be weighed quickly and accurately. Now, onto the warranty options. Most suppliers, including us, offer different levels of warranty to suit various needs and budgets. The most common type is the standard warranty, which usually covers manufacturing defects for a set period, typically one to three years. This means that if something goes wrong with the weighbridge due to a flaw in the manufacturing process, we'll take care of it.

But what exactly does the standard warranty cover? Well, it generally includes parts and labor for repairs. If a component of the weighbridge fails within the warranty period, we'll replace it at no cost to you. This gives you peace of mind knowing that you're protected against unexpected breakdowns.

However, some customers might want more comprehensive coverage. That's where extended warranties come in. An extended warranty can provide additional protection beyond the standard period. It might cover things like wear and tear, which isn't typically included in the standard warranty. With an extended warranty, you can have even more confidence in the long - term performance of your unattended weighbridge.

Another option is a service contract. A service contract is like an all - in - one package. It not only includes the warranty but also regular maintenance and support. We'll come in at scheduled intervals to check the weighbridge, perform any necessary calibrations, and make sure everything is running smoothly. This proactive approach can help prevent problems before they occur and keep your weighbridge in top condition.

Now, let's talk about the benefits of having a good warranty. Firstly, it saves you money. Without a warranty, you'd have to pay for any repairs out of your own pocket, which can be quite expensive, especially for complex weighbridge systems. Secondly, it gives you reliability. Knowing that you have a warranty means you can trust the performance of your weighbridge. You won't have to worry about sudden breakdowns disrupting your operations.

When choosing a warranty option, there are a few things to consider. One is the length of the warranty. Longer warranties generally provide more protection, but they might also cost more. You need to balance the cost with the level of protection you need. Another factor is the scope of coverage. Make sure you understand what is and isn't covered. Some warranties might exclude certain types of damage or wear and tear.
